More than 750,000 LED lights are up at the Florida Botanical Gardens in Largo, which opened its 2014 holiday season today.

"Enjoy this garden because it’s all lit up and it is magical," said Terry Berube, the President of the Florida Botanical Gardens Foundation. "Every time you take a corner you see something different."

Berube said the holiday display is the largest fundraiser for the gardens and this year they're asking for double the suggested donation amount.

"We had to go up from a $2 requested donation to $4 for anyone 13 and older," she said. "But when you see what you get for that throughout the year it’s great."

Berube said there's no grinches at the gardens and if someone can't afford the suggested donation they won't be turned away. All the money raised goes towards improving the gardens.

"This past year we’ve put in new walkways that were ADA compliant and we put in a new butterfly garden," Berube said. "And a whole new renovation of the west side gardens.”

The holiday lights display at the Florida Botanical Gardens, located at 12520 Ulmerton Road, opens Nov. 28 and runs through Dec. 31, from 5:30 to 9:30 p.m.
